Job DescriptionJob DescriptionECOLE BILINGUE DE LA NOUVELLE-ORLÉANS, founded in 1998, provides a private, friendly and language-enriched environment for every student. We are Louisiana’s first and only private French school accredited by the French government and the State of Louisiana providing multilingual education for 18-month-old students through the 8th grade. Since the formation of our elementary school, it has been the mission of Ecole Bilingue to provide a strong and distinctive bilingual education for children in New Orleans by combining the best of French and American academics.Job Description:We are currently seeking French speaking substitute teachers to join our team at Ecole Bilingue, specifically in the preschool through kindergarten levels.
